You’ll contribute to the Kyruus vision and mission by driving efficiency and excellence throughout our Product Development teams and processes. 

 

You’ll own specific operations and process improvement projects within the Product Development team to connect the work of our technical teams directly to our company initiatives and projects, such as our corporate scorecard goals or key business development opportunities.

 

Ownership

  • You’ll own specific operations and processes within the product development team, working closely with the VP Engineering, VP Product and Director, Program Management to continually optimize how teams operate.
  • You’ll work to define and run our release process, working closely with our Delivery and Marketing teams and Solution Consultants. You’ll work with Product Managers to understand release features and run appropriate meeting structures to ensure everyone is on the same page.
  • You’ll understand the “why” and the “what” of product decisions and work with Product Managers to ensure that is communicated across the organization. 
  • You’ll lead effective brainstorming sessions with Product and Engineering management to understand process improvement needs and scope the work associated.
  • You’ll manage relationships with our strategic partners and define and execute operating rhythms and roadmaps that ensure the maximum potential is realized within the partnership.
  • You’ll use project management applications when applicable to develop project plans, help teams define what project success means, measure progress towards success metrics, and solve problems with internal technical teams.
  • You’ll report to the Director, Program Management in our Program Management department within the R&D - Product division.

How You’ll Use Your Professional Skills

You’ll use your 7+ years experience in Saas delivery and/or project management, knowledge of agile development practices, and your communication skills to: 

  • Manage processes to help individual teams manage their components of department-wide projects, aligning needs and deliverables 
  • Where applicable and at the direction of the Director, Program Management, manage 3rd-party relationships to set scope and deliverables and ongoing communications for relationship success 
  • Execute Product Development initiatives, trainings, and programs on time and at or under budget

You’ll use your prioritization and time management skills to:

  • Effectively coordinate and work across various departments to conquer larger, complicated projects
  • Measure and track if teams are adhering to product and engineering best practices

You’ll use your communication and problem-solving skills to: 

  • Ask the right questions of and listen actively to our internal teams to understand changing needs
  • Create an inclusive environment where your peers feel motivated to succeed 
  • Escalate issues and provide project updates to upper management 
  • Coordinate and serve on cross-departmental work groups to improve internal processes 

Minimal travel may be expected of this role to meet with partners or attend partner conferences.

What are Kyruus Health Perks + Benefits

Kyruus Health Benefits Overview

At Kyruus Health, we prize health above all else. That’s why we’ve designed a comprehensive wellness and benefits package to help ensure that you’re always feeling fully covered, engaged, and supported, while you work to build your dream career with us.

Unlimited PTO- We are committed to flexibility and empowering employees to do work that matters in a way that works for them. Our unlimited PTO policy is anchored on that flexibility – encouraging employees to take time off for what’s important to them, in addition to the many company holidays we celebrate.

Quarterly Recharge day with $25 to get reimbursed

Health Benefits- Our health, dental, and vision plans are designed to allow employees the opportunity to choose options that work best for themselves and their families.

Wellness Program- We offer employees a lifestyle stipend of $2,000 per year to help them be well. This is designed for Kyruus Health to offset the cost for items, experiences, or home expenses that enhance team members’ well-being.

Parental Leave- We care about creating the time you need to bond for any team members at Kyruus Health growing their families. We offer 8 weeks of fully paid leave to all parents. Birthing parents are also eligible for additional time and coverage through our Short-Term Disability plan.

Home Office- In addition to a laptop, we also provide you with $750 to get the additional equipment you need and add an ongoing amount of $1,200 to your salary to cover remote work costs.

Employee Groups (PiM)- People in Motion (PiM) is our employee advocacy and improvement program. These cross-functional groups are comprised of employees, with an executive sponsor, who contribute ideas and drive action towards focused areas of improvement across the employee experience.

401(k) Program- Employees have the option to begin contributing to their accounts on their first day of employment and we offer an employer match of up to $1,500 per calendar year for all employees who enroll.

Equity- Every new employee receives an equity grant when hired and has the opportunity to grow their ownership throughout their tenure.
